Output 176d05a40e0462ecb5f4eb71b3a20518f7d52b31b72e0abdb6cdc3ddcea424d2:1

value
12640814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bc097b5cd32718dcc52c448b60df4cb19d0db4d OP_EQUAL
address
3Jokzz8E5h6CDuDvphuJtwZjDDkbSpXJxR
transaction
176d05a40e0462ecb5f4eb71b3a20518f7d52b31b72e0abdb6cdc3ddcea424d2
confirmations
358532
spent
true